  7. Jan 12, 2023 · Founded in 1898 in the industrial city of Essen, RWE has grown into one of the largest electricity producer in Germany and increasingly in the world. While Russia’s invasion of Ukraine and the ensuing energy crisis has upset plans to immediately reduce RWE’s lignite burn, in mid-October the company finally embraced a total coal phase-out by 2030.

  10. 4 days ago · TotalEnergies has signed an agreement with RWE to acquire a 50% stake in the OranjeWind offshore wind farm in the Netherlands. Clean energy generated by the wind farm will be used for powering TotalEnergies’ 350MW electrolyser projects, which produce 40,000t of green hydrogen per year.
